Trade negotiations between the US and China have led to a historic agreement aimed at reducing tariffs and promoting fair trade practices. Here is a summary of the key points:
- Tariff Reductions:
- Both countries will reduce tariffs by 115% while maintaining a 10% tariff.
- China will remove retaliatory tariffs announced since April 4, 2025, and will suspend non-tariff countermeasures taken against the US.
- The US will remove additional tariffs imposed on China on April 8 and 9, 2025, but will maintain the customs duties imposed before April 2, 2025.
